Over the last few months, our 'Think Pink Sri Lanka-Women Driving for Women' initiative across the Southern Province of Sri Lanka has taken off dramatically. The key tenant of the project is to help train single parent mothers living in poverty in tuk tuk driving so they can begin generating a sustainable income to support their families alongside offering trouble free journey's to other women.

Before being enrolled onto the initiative, many mothers find themselves in desperate situations at risk of separating from their children. Dilta, (pictured above) was abandoned by her husband which left her unable to provide for her children. Dilta was found living on the street, close to a local market place by one of the project's community workers. Dilta has been supported with her food, medical, educational and rent costs and her family's situation has stabilised. 

In the last few weeks, thanks to your donations, Dilta has taken up tuk tuk driving. She has undergone training, passed her test and is now beginning to generate an income to support her family. Her progress has been so swift, she has established a business and has developed a routine where she offers mothers and children lifts to and from school during the week. 

The income Dilta has begun generating from tuk tuk driving has also has a beneficial impact on her children, who are now performing better in school and have a much happier outlook on life thanks to the sterling efforts of their mother.
